In this moving episode of It’s Been a Journey, I sit down with First Lady Valerie Locust of Greater Destiny Ministries, and y’all, this conversation is one for the books. Valerie—author, actress, podcast host of My Tea for the Week, and visionary behind the Prayer on the Go Facebook prayer group—shares the incredible testimony of how she reunited with her high school sweetheart, now husband, Bishop Jonathan Locust.

You could feel the presence of purpose and divine timing as Valerie walked us through the years of separation, personal growth, and restoration. This wasn’t just a romantic reunion—it was the unfolding of a love story wrapped in healing, faith, and spiritual alignment.


From Teenage Love to Ministry Partners

Valerie didn’t sugarcoat the process. There were moments of heartbreak. Seasons of silence. Times where it seemed the love they once had was buried in the past. But as she shared, “God doesn’t forget what He plants in our hearts. He just waters it when the time is right.”

They weren’t the same teenagers who once fell in love in high school. Life had taught them lessons, matured their hearts, and drawn them both closer to God. When they reconnected, it wasn’t out of nostalgia—it was purpose.


Faith in the Wait

This episode dives deep into the spiritual and emotional complexities of second chances. Valerie opened up about what it meant to trust God’s timing, to heal before reconnecting, and to allow love to come back in a way that was healthy, holy, and heaven-sent.

We asked her some real, reflective questions like:

  • “How did you reconcile the pain of past heartbreak with the hope of a new beginning?”
  • “What does love look like to you now, compared to when you were younger?”
  • “Did you ever doubt if this was truly God’s will for your life?”

Her answers were raw, wise, and filled with grace.


A Story That Gives Hope

Valerie’s journey is a beacon for anyone who’s ever wondered, “Can I have a second chance at love?” The answer is yes—but it starts with healing, trusting God, and becoming whole on your own first.

She and Bishop Locust now serve as powerful ministry partners, walking in unity, prayer, and purpose. And it all started with a high school crush that God refused to let die.
